Street Race
For blistering speed and precise handling on asphalt, the Street Race discipline is all about finding that perfect balance. While many cars can be competitive, a few stand out as consistent winners.
- Acquisition Strategy: Most top-tier Street Race vehicles can be purchased directly from the in-game shop using Bucks or Crew Credits. Keep an eye on weekly challenges and playlists, as these often offer discounts or even free vehicles as rewards.
- Recommended Vehicle: Lamborghini Revuelto (Hypercar)
- Why it's the Best: The Revuelto boasts unparalleled acceleration and top speed, making it a beast on long straights. Its exceptional grip, especially when upgraded, allows for aggressive cornering without losing momentum.
- Key Upgrades: Focus on parts that boost acceleration and grip. Look for "Nitro Chemist" and "Pure" perks on your performance parts to maximize your nitro duration and overall power output. Prioritize upgrading the Engine, ECU, and Gearbox first.
- Driving Strategy: Master the art of nitro management. Use short bursts to exit corners quickly and save longer boosts for straightaways. Practice trail braking to maintain speed through tight turns.
- Alternative Pick: Porsche 911 GT3 RS (Street Race)
- Why it's a Strong Contender: While not as fast as the Revuelto in a straight line, the 911 GT3 RS offers superior handling and braking, making it incredibly forgiving and agile on technical tracks.
- Key Upgrades: Prioritize parts that enhance braking and handling. "Braking Pro" and "Cornering Expert" perks will significantly improve your control.
- Driving Strategy: Leverage its superior handling to take aggressive lines through corners. You can often outmaneuver faster cars by maintaining higher speeds through turns.
Drift
Drifting is an art form in Motorfest, requiring vehicles that can maintain controlled slides while racking up massive scores. It's less about raw speed and more about angle, duration, and style.
- Acquisition Strategy: Drift vehicles are often available in the shop, but some of the best can be unlocked through specific Drift Playlists or challenges. Completing the "Drift Experience" playlist is a great way to earn a solid starter drift car.
- Recommended Vehicle: Nissan 370Z (Drift Edition)
- Why it's the Best: The 370Z Drift Edition is a purpose-built machine. It offers incredible angle control, a wide power band for sustained drifts, and is relatively easy to manage for both beginners and experts.
- Key Upgrades: Focus heavily on parts that increase drift angle and score multiplier. "Drift Angle" and "Score Breaker" perks are essential. Also, ensure your tires are upgraded for maximum grip during initiation and control.
- Driving Strategy: Initiate drifts early and smoothly. Use throttle control to maintain your angle and speed. Don't be afraid to use small counter-steer inputs to correct your slide. Practice linking drifts between corners for maximum points.
- Alternative Pick: Toyota Supra MK4 (Drift Edition)
- Why it's a Strong Contender: The Supra offers a slightly different feel, often described as more "raw" and powerful. It can achieve higher speeds during drifts, which translates to higher scores for skilled drivers.
- Key Upgrades: Similar to the 370Z, prioritize drift-specific perks. However, you might want to invest slightly more in engine power to fully exploit its potential.
- Driving Strategy: The Supra requires more precise throttle and steering inputs due to its power. It excels on wider, sweeping corners where you can maintain high-speed, long-duration drifts.
Offroad
Conquering the rugged terrain of O'ahu demands robust vehicles with excellent suspension and traction. From muddy trails to rocky paths, your offroad choice can make or break your race.
- Acquisition Strategy: Offroad vehicles are readily available in the shop. Many are also rewards for completing the "Offroad Experience" or "Rally Raid" playlists.
- Recommended Vehicle: Ford F-150 Raptor (Rally Raid)
- Why it's the Best: The Raptor is an absolute beast off-road. Its high ground clearance, robust suspension, and powerful engine allow it to plough through almost any obstacle. It offers excellent stability even at high speeds on uneven surfaces.
- Key Upgrades: Focus on parts that enhance suspension, traction, and power. "Offroad Grip" and "Jumper" perks are invaluable for maintaining control and absorbing impacts. Upgrade your Suspension and Tires first.
- Driving Strategy: Don't be afraid to take aggressive lines over bumps and through mud. The Raptor can handle it. Use the handbrake sparingly for tight turns, relying more on controlled slides and throttle feathering.
- Alternative Pick: Porsche 959 Raid (Rally Raid)
- Why it's a Strong Contender: For those who prefer a more nimble and precise offroad experience, the 959 Raid is an excellent choice. It's lighter and more agile than the Raptor, making it ideal for technical offroad sections.
- Key Upgrades: Prioritize handling and braking, alongside crucial offroad perks. "Braking Pro" and "Cornering Expert" can significantly improve its performance on twisty trails.
- Driving Strategy: The 959 Raid excels at maintaining speed through corners and navigating tight sections. Use its agility to your advantage, picking precise lines and avoiding unnecessary bumps.
Powerboat
The waters surrounding O'ahu offer thrilling races, and a powerful, agile powerboat is key to dominating the waves. Speed and maneuverability are paramount.
- Acquisition Strategy: Powerboats are available for purchase. Completing the "Boat Race" playlist is a good way to earn a competitive vessel.
- Recommended Vehicle: Vector V40R
- Why it's the Best: The Vector V40R is a top-tier powerboat, offering exceptional top speed and acceleration. Its handling is responsive, allowing for precise navigation through buoys and waves.
- Key Upgrades: Focus on parts that boost top speed and acceleration. "Speed Demon" and "Nitro Chemist" perks are highly effective. Engine and Propeller upgrades should be your priority.
- Driving Strategy: Master the art of trimming your boat. Adjusting your trim (usually with the left stick on controllers) can significantly impact your speed and stability, especially over choppy water. Aim for smooth turns and use nitro strategically on straights.
- Alternative Pick: Frauscher 1414 Demon
- Why it's a Strong Contender: While slightly less agile than the Vector, the Frauscher 1414 Demon boasts incredible raw power and a high top speed. It's a great choice for races with longer straights.
- Key Upgrades: Similar to the Vector, prioritize speed and acceleration perks.
- Driving Strategy: Leverage its brute force on open water. Be mindful of its slightly wider turning radius and plan your turns accordingly.
Aerobatics
Taking to the skies in an aerobatic plane is all about precision and flair. You need a plane that can perform tight maneuvers and maintain control during complex aerial stunts.
- Acquisition Strategy: Aerobatic planes can be purchased. The "Aerobatics Experience" playlist will introduce you to the discipline and often reward you with a suitable aircraft.
- Recommended Vehicle: Zivko Edge 540 V3
- Why it's the Best: The Edge 540 V3 is the quintessential aerobatic plane in Motorfest. It offers unparalleled maneuverability, allowing for incredibly tight turns, rolls, and loops with precise control.
- Key Upgrades: Focus on parts that enhance maneuverability and control. "Agility Master" and "Precision Pilot" perks are highly beneficial. Upgrade your Wings and Engine for optimal performance.
- Driving Strategy: Practice your pitch, roll, and yaw controls. Smooth, deliberate inputs are key to executing perfect maneuvers. Learn to anticipate the next gate or stunt and position yourself accordingly.
- Alternative Pick: Extra 330SC
- Why it's a Strong Contender: The Extra 330SC is another excellent aerobatic plane, offering a slightly different feel but still capable of high-level performance. It can be a good alternative if you find the Edge 540 V3 a bit too sensitive.
- Key Upgrades: Similar to the Edge 540 V3, focus on maneuverability and control perks.
- Driving Strategy: The Extra 330SC might require slightly more aggressive inputs for certain maneuvers, but it offers a stable platform for learning and mastering aerobatics.
